Come work & play in beautiful Muskoka! Taboo Muskoka is a privately owned Resort located right on picturesque Lake Muskoka, only 90 minutes north of Toronto. A year-round retreat, Taboo is known for its personalized service, sleek modern accommodations, and championship golf.
